
Right-handed pitcher Cody Brash is from Haslet, TX, and is a transfer from Tyler JC and has recovered from Tommy John surgery. He discusses dorm life, Mike Carter Field, and the strange traffic in Tyler during his stay there. His favorite thing about Louisiana is the cuisine. He enjoys gumbo, jambalaya, crawfish, boudin, and king cake. However, Angelo’s BBQ in Fort Worth is his favorite! A Rangers fan, he wears #15 in honor of Ian Kinsler and is looking forward to playing Dallas Baptist so his parents can easily attend the game. His favorite thing about the Cajuns is team-first chemistry. While he loves to keep things light, he has embraced the 5 am practices and is an intense competitor on the mound. He sees himself as one of the older players on the team, as being a leader by example.
